Output f220f6a177838237b4a9a5e34396f37aac0dde110438500a95f35e6c075d4a1e:4

value
109055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2095c802b245902849aef15bed6595690a1a73a OP_EQUAL
address
3PknfQMCyUzuhFu1BywzkBwxjchg6yFtM5
transaction
f220f6a177838237b4a9a5e34396f37aac0dde110438500a95f35e6c075d4a1e
confirmations
69780
spent
true